Using IntroScan (Available only
on Audio
CDs and
MP3s)
IntraScan plays the first ten seconds of each track on the CD (similar to the scan feature that's on many ear
radios). To use IntroScan:
1. Press INFO on the remote (the Info Display appears).
2.
Highlight
the IntroScan icon. Press OK. The first ten seconds of each track will play.
After IntraScan goes through
all of the tracks, it stops.
If you want to stop IntroScan while it's in progress, press PLAY on the remote. The current track starts
playing in its entirety.
You can also access IntroScan from the Play Mode menu in the DVD's main menu.

Dub
Assist
(Available only
on Audio
CDs)
Dub Assist helps you record a CD onto an audio cassette tape by determining
the number of tracks that will fit
on one side of the tape so you have time to turn the tape over to record on the other side. Dub Assist does not
have an icon on the Info Display bar. It is activated
through the DVD's Playmenu.
To use Dub Assist when you're recording a CD onto an audio cassette:
1. Press STOP if a CD is playing (the DVD's main menu appears).
2.
Highlight
Play Mode and press OK (the Play Mode options
appear).
3.
Highlight
Dub Assistand
press OK (the Dub Assistscreen
appears).
4. The highlight
should be in the Play Order window. Choose Standard, Optimized, or Program.
Use the Dub Assist screen to
determine
how many CD tracks can
fit on a cassette.
Standard:
This is the default mode. The tracks are recorded in the order on the CD (track 1 is recorded first,
track 2 second, etc.)
Optimized:
The tracks are recorded in the order that optimizes the number of tracks that can fit on one side
of the audio cassette so you have the least amount of dead space at the end of the tape.
Program: The tracks are recorded in the order you program. You must create your program in the Edit
Program menu that's in the DVD's Playmenu.
5.
Use the arrow keys t_ high_ight the Segment Length b_x_ When the Segment Length b_x is high_ighted'
use the up/down
arrow buttons to enter the length of one side of the audio cassette.
6. The order the tracks will be recorded in appears in the Segment Length box. Use the arrow keys to
highlight
the Start box and press OK.
7.
Follow the instructions
on the screen to begin recording.
